How Are Technological Advancements Shaping the PDC Drill Bits Market?
Polycrystalline diamond compact (PDC) drill bits have become a cornerstone in the oil and gas industry, thanks to continuous technological advancements that are improving drilling efficiency and reducing operational costs. One of the most significant innovations is the development of advanced diamond cutters, which are more durable and can withstand higher temperatures and pressures, leading to increased drilling speed and extended bit life. These advancements have made PDC bits the preferred choice for drilling hard and abrasive formations. Additionally, the integration of enhanced wear resistance and thermal stability technologies has improved the performance of PDC bits in extreme downhole environments. Computational fluid dynamics (CFD) modeling and material science are also contributing to the optimization of bit design, improving hydraulic efficiency and cutter layout to minimize vibration and enhance drilling performance. PDC drill bits are becoming increasingly popular in the oil and gas industry due to their superior performance in drilling operations, particularly in unconventional and hard rock formations. These bits offer faster drilling rates and longer operational lifespans compared to traditional roller cone bits, resulting in significant cost savings. Their ability to drill through various geological formations without the need for frequent bit changes reduces downtime and increases efficiency. As the demand for energy grows and exploration shifts toward deeper and more challenging reservoirs, the need for more durable and efficient drill bits has become a top priority. PDC bits, known for their resilience and high rate of penetration (ROP), are particularly well-suited for these demanding applications. The oil and gas industry’s push for greater operational efficiency, along with the growing emphasis on reducing environmental impact, is driving the demand for PDC drill bits. The ability of PDC bits to drill faster and more accurately reduces the time and energy required for drilling operations, thereby lowering carbon emissions associated with prolonged drilling activities. In an industry increasingly focused on sustainability, the operational efficiency offered by PDC drill bits aligns with the sector’s goals of minimizing environmental footprints. Moreover, with the rise of unconventional drilling methods, such as horizontal drilling and hydraulic fracturing, there is a growing need for drill bits that can perform reliably in harsh conditions. PDC bits are well-suited for these applications due to their enhanced durability and ability to maintain performance over extended drilling intervals.
